[0020] An exemplary communication system according to the present invention includes a wireless terminal, a server belonging to a first network, and an authentication server belonging to a second network different from the first network. For example, the first network may be a wireless LAN or a digital subscriber line network, as well as any other network understood in the art. Additionally, the second network may be a mobile telephone network.

[0021] In this example communication system, a wireless terminal transmits identification information to a server of a first network. For example, the identification information may be stored in memory in the wireless terminal. The memory may be a detachable memory card, such as a Subscriber Identity Module (SIM) card or another type of memory medium. Abstract

An authentication method according to the present invention includes transmitting primary identification information from a wireless terminal to a first network; routing the primary identification information from the first network to a second network; performing an authentication by the second network based on the primary identification information; and providing a service of the first network to the wireless terminal based on a result of the authentication by the second network.

[0002] The invention relates to a communication network, a wireless terminal, an access server and an authentication method therefor. technical background [0003] Recently, 3GPP (Third Generation Partnership Project) has promoted standardization on mobile phones equipped with wireless LAN access capabilities (see, for example, "3G Security: Wireless Local Area Network (WLAN) Interworking Security (Release 6), 6 Security Mechanisms (3G Security: Interaction Security for Wireless Local Area Networks (Version 6), 6 Security Mechanisms)” (3GPP TS 33.234 V6.1.0, pp.20-42, June 2004)). [0004] Wireless LAN access standardized by 3GPP generally assumes that a wireless LAN terminal such as a conventional mobile terminal is implemented with a SIM (Subscriber Identity Module) card.
